GripAlyzeR™ 5.40 is used to conduct and record trials in an experiment, and to analyze, quantify and plot the results for data obtained with the gripper hardware. The software communicates with the Gripper IV Input Device through a DAQPad and the device interface to acquire force sensor data.


The force sensor data obtained from the Gripper IV are segmented based on the pulling force into an initial stable phase, a loading phase, a dis-engagement phase, and regaining stability phase. In healthy persons, grip and fulling forces increase linearly and proportionally. Departures suggest motor control problems.
